今天给各位分享java语言二维数组训练的知识,其中也会对Java二维数组例题进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、java练习,定义一个二维数组,一共20行,图一的代码输出应该是第一行一个...
- 2、Java二维数组问题
- 3、编写JAVA程序给2行4列的二维数组赋值
- 4、JAVA中如何创建一个二维数组,然后给二维数组赋值!
j***a练习,定义一个二维数组,一共20行,图一的代码输出应该是第一行一个...
1、这个代码中,我们定义了一个3行3列的字符串型二维数组,每个元素都是一个字符串。
2、int a[][] = new int[3][2]; 表示定义一个三行二列的二维数组,但是a[0] = {1,6}; 是对一维数组进行赋值,而a是二维数组无法使用一维数组的赋值方法,所以程序会报错。
3、这个问题,不用计算的。输入一个5*5的矩阵后,矩阵中心的数值就是二维数组a[2][2]的值啊。
4、分配: 数组名 = new 数据类型[行的个数][列的个数];举例: ***如我们需要统计一个象棋上放的是黑棋还是白棋。这时,我们可以建立一个坐标,即以象棋盘的两边建立坐标轴。
5、变长n维数组 变长的n维数组实现起来有些麻烦,但是在工程与软件设计应用中常使用的是二维数组,所以在这里着重介绍变长的二维数组,变长的n维数组可以按照类似的方法实现。
J***a二维数组问题
写一个手动清空的方法,再用二维数组的时候调用一下。或者用一个新的二维数组也行。
int a[][] = new int[3][2]; 表示定义一个三行二列的二维数组,但是a[0] = {1,6}; 是对一维数组进行赋值,而a是二维数组无法使用一维数组的赋值方法,所以程序会报错。
其实就是一个拼接字符串的过程,二维数组的第一维的维数是要插入到数据库的数据的条数,那么第二维的维数应该是对应表中的column,这里***定要插入到数据库中的都是String类型。
在J***a UML类图中,二维数组通常被表示为数据域(属性),而不是方法。二维数组可视为一指模个由多个一维数组组成的数组,因此可以将其表示为唯悄缓一个二维矩形,并将其命名为一个数组变量。
编写J***A程序给2行4列的二维数组赋值
例如命名一组学生的身高的数组:声明数组:int Height[];分配内存:Height = new int[40];//有40个学生。
第二步骤:j***a.怎么对长度未知的二维字符数组进行赋值,代码完整编写。
你的这段写法里面有下面的问题:数组的定义:Object [][] arr = new Object[4][];数组长度必须明确,方可使用,如:Object[][] arr = new Object[4][4];。
那是行和列的意思,例如: int[][] a = new int[3][5]; //也就是说建立一个3行5列的二维数组 你大概没弄明白j***a数组定义,多看看书,j***a中实际上没有多维数组的概念。只有一维数组。
程序清单array0cpp可以显示分配的内存空间单元的地址,大家可以看到,由于数组空间是动态分配的,数组行之间的地址空间是不连续的,因为不同行的数组元素的地址空间是用不同的new来分配的。而每一行之中列之间的地址空间是连续的。
在上面的代码中,我们首先定义了一个3行4列的二维整型数组 arr,并将其初始化为特定的值。接着,我们定义一个变量 max,用于存储数组中的最大值,我们***设数组的第一个元素为最大值。
J***A中如何创建一个二维数组,然后给二维数组赋值!
一维数组,可以理解为只能存放一行相同数据类型的数据。在J***a中如果要使用数组,需要先声明数组,然后再分配数组内存(即,可以存放多少个数据)。
使用循环给二维数组赋值:除了在定义时给二维数组赋初值外,我们还可以使用循环结构来给二维数组的元素赋值。通过嵌套的for循环,可以遍历二维数组的每个元素,并逐个对其赋值。
我试着写了一个,你试试看是不是想要的。多次试验的话,多运行几次就行了。
举例:int [ ][ ] arr={{22,15,32,20,18},{12,21,25,19,33},{14,58,34,24,66},}。
J***a中二维数组的定义方式是使用两组方括号,例如`String[][] array`表示一个字符串型二维数组。
第二步骤:j***a.怎么对长度未知的二维字符数组进行赋值,代码完整编写。
j***a语言二维数组训练的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于j***a二维数组例题、j***a语言二维数组训练的信息别忘了在本站进行查找喔。